I would like to know your opinions on the following videos
Baltimore MD 1982
Lago MD 1982
US Festival 1983
Beunos Aires Argentina 1983
Montreal Canada 1984
Which out of these is best? Which ones can i find that are pro shot and are of good quality, and are there an more from the Roth days that i have left out? Oh yeah, and there is supposed to be an upgraded version of the US Festival out, has anyone seen it?

Argentina is good if you can get a good quality version, but it does some cuts in it from commercials
Baltimore/Washington is good, but I can hardly hear Mike's bass on my copy--it gets pretty wild towards the end of it.
US Fest--one big party, Dave's kinda scratchy on it, but after he does a couple of shots of Jack and a few lines of coke he gets warmed up
(all the above are multi cam pro shot)
Montreal 84 was the biggest let-down for me. I got this one after I had the other 3 and it was 1 camera from the nosebleeds--still cool but not what I was expecting
